BIT-M CYPHR
BIT-M CYPHR is a super handy app that helps you keep your files safe by encrypting them with a strong password. It's like having a secret vault for your important documents! You can create these encrypted containers where you store files that you want to keep private and away from prying eyes.
Easy File Encryption
The cool thing about BIT-M CYPHR is that it doesn't just encrypt your files; it also lets you open or restore them whenever you need. If you want to share these files, the person on the other side needs to have BIT-M CYPHR installed too, along with the right password!
Powerful Security Features
This software uses a powerful 256-bit encryption algorithm for your Cypher containers, plus four extra layers of data encoding and obfuscation. The rotating permutation algorithm switches up the encryption method from time to time, which makes your files even safer. You can choose between the faster 128-bit method or stick with the more secure 256-bit mode—it's all up to you!
Permanently Delete Files
An awesome feature of BIT-M CYPHR is its File Shredding function. This lets you completely erase any selected files from existence! It gets rid of all temporary files linked to that specific Cypher item too—just remember that the *.cy file in Windows Explorer stays untouched.
User-Friendly Interface
The program isn't just about creating Cypher containers; it also allows you to open them up and peek at what's inside. If you're sending Cypher files as email attachments, make sure you've got an email program set up on your computer.
Your Personal File Manager
BIT-M CYPHR is great for managing your Cypher files since they can only be opened with this app. You can load multiple *.cy files into it and view each one separately as long as you've got the right password.
